Reduce security false positives
Analysts spend significant time reviewing alerts that lack the user, asset, change, threat, and business context required to determine whether they are dangerous.
The record
Telemetry these decisions draw on
- Alert events
- User history
- Device reputation
- Asset criticality
- Threat intelligence
- Change records
- Business role
- Maintenance activity
- Related security events
The questions
What an agent answers
- Is this activity expected or malicious?
- Does it match an approved change or maintenance window?
- What related events increase or reduce risk?
- Should the alert be closed, monitored, or escalated?
- What evidence supports the decision?
"This administrative login is expected. It was performed by the approved deployment account during a scheduled release and matches the last 18 releases."
